Understanding Core Web Vitals

Core Web Vitals are performance metrics that Google has introduced in order to measure real-life user experience on a web site. These measures are loaded performance, interactivity and visual stability.

They assist the owners of websites to realize the experience of the users on their web pages and where they require improvements in performance.

Core Web Vitals consist of three main metrics:

1. Largest Contentful Paint (LCP)

LCP is used to determine the speed of the webpage loading of the primary content. It might be a huge picture, banner or heading which users get to see first.

An excellent score in LCP is less than 2.5 seconds. When your page loads slowly, visitors will feel the site is slow thus negatively impacting on Website Loading Speed and user satisfaction.

2. Interaction to Next Paint (INP)

INP superseded the previous measure First Input Delay (FID). It is determined by the speed of response of a webpage when the user clicks on a button or by typing in a form.

Any score under 200 milliseconds is good with regard to INP. The increase in speed will positively affect the perception of Website Page Speed and the browsing experience.

3. Cumulative Layout Shift (CLS)

CLS is a determination of the visual stability of a page. When the elements shift on the page when loading it, there is a chance that users will click on the wrong item.

A good CLS score is below 0.1. Stable layouts provide a smoother surfing process and help increase SEO Performance Metrics.

Why Website Page Speed Matters for SEO

Website Page Speed means the speed with which a webpage is loaded and it is useful to the visitor. Websites that take a long time to load are associated with an increase in bounces and reduced interactions.

Search engines such as Google are considering page speed as one of the Google Ranking Factors due to the fact that it relates directly to user experience.

The following are some of the reasons as to why Website Page Speed is important:

Improved User Experience

Websites should take a few seconds when loaded by visitors. When the site loads slowly, the user can leave without even seeing their content.

Quick Webpage Loading Time will assist in keeping the visitors engaged and willing to view more pages.

Lower Bounce Rate

Speedy site will lead to customers leaving the site. A faster site will decrease bounces and enhance the engagement rates.

Higher Conversion Rates

Research indicates that conversion can be hugely lowered by a one-second lag in loading time. Website Speed Optimization is optimized to maximize sales, sign-ups and general conversions.

Better Search Rankings

Page speed is included in the SEO Performance Metrics, and therefore, the faster a website loads, the higher the likelihood of appearing higher in the search list.

How Core Web Vitals Affect Google Ranking Factors

In 2021, the Page Experience update[5] officially introduced Core Web Vitals into the ranking algorithm of Google.

This implies that the websites with superior performance and user experience could get an edge over others in search results.

Core Web Vitals affect a variety of Google Ranking Factors such as:

  • Page experience

  • Mobile usability

  • HTTPS security

  • Safe browsing

  • Website Page Speed

The combination of these factors enhances comprehensive SEO Performance Metrics and assists the search engines to evaluate the quality of your site.

Common Issues That Slow Down Website Loading Speed

A lot of sites experience poor performance as a result of common technology issues. These problems should be identified and resolved in order to optimize the Website Speed.

Large Image Files

Non-compressed high-resolution images can severely decrease the speed of Web Pages.

Website Loading Speed can be greatly enhanced by optimizing the images by compressing them or applying modern formats such as WebP.

Too Many Plugins

All platforms such as WordPress have numerous plugins being used to create a website. This is because too many plugins slow down your site although they do provide functionality.

It is also important to remove the unwanted plugins that might boost the performance and the load on the server.

Poor Hosting Services

Hosting service contributes significantly to Website Page Speed. Poor hosting will lead to poor response time and delays with the server.

A trusted hosting service would enhance the SEO Performance Metrics and stability of the site.

Unoptimized Code

CSS, JavaScript and dead code can slow down the loading time.

Website Speed Optimization may be improved by minifying and combining files and increasing the speed with which pages are loaded.

Tools to Measure Core Web Vitals

The way to improve the Core Web Vitals is to measure and analyze the performance on the websites owned by the owners.

These SEO Performance Metrics can be tracked using a number of tools.

Google PageSpeed Insights

Google PageSpeed Insights are considered to be one of the most popular tools. It not only analyzes desktop performance but also mobile performance and makes recommendations to enhance Website Page Speed.

Google Search Console

The Google Search Console has a Core Web Vitals report that you can use to know how your pages are performing in terms of real user data.

Lighthouse

Another effective tool, which audits the performance of websites, accessibility, and SEO is Google Lighthouse.

With the help of these tools, it is possible to determine the problems concerning the Website Loading Speed and performance.

Effective Website Speed Optimization Techniques

The strategies of improving the Web Page Speed involve several technical ideas. The adoption of the adequate techniques of optimization can boost the Core Web Vitals and SEO Performance Metrics significantly.

Optimize Images

You should always compress pictures before you post them in your webpage. Image compressors, as well as the use of modern formats, can be used to enhance Website Loading Speed.

Use a Content Delivery Network (CDN)

A CDN copies the files on the web site in various servers across the globe. This makes it deliver content to users at a faster rate irrespective of their position.

CDNs have a significant positive effect on Website Speed Optimization and server load.

Enable Browser Caching

Browser caching enables common files to be stored in a computer of a user. In cases where the users visit your site again, the page will be loaded within a shorter time.

This enhances Website Page Speed as well as user-experience.

Minify CSS, HTML, and JavaScript

Code compression through the elimination of redundant code and spaces makes the code smaller and enhances its loading speed.

Minification is significant to enhancing SEO Performance Metrics.

Implement Lazy Loading

Lazy loading does not load the images or videos and only loads them when they are required. The method significantly enhances the Website Loading Speed and allows attaining higher estates of Core Web Vitals.
